Steven R. Appleton (March 31, 1960 – February 3, 2012) was an American business executive, the CEO of Micron Technology, based in Boise, Idaho.
Born and raised in Southern California, Appleton attended Boise State University and played tennis for the Broncos. A lifelong aviation enthusiast, he died when his single-engine plane crashed shortly after takeoff from the Boise Airport on February 3, 2012.
